Cropin raises a new round of funding after C series round of $14 million from Google, Singapore-based impact Assets and existing investors.

According to the reports, the company has passed a special resolution to issue 95,590 pre-series D CCPS at an issue price of Rs 11,862.68 per share to raise Rs 113.4 crore or $14 million.

Google and Impact Assets have invested Rs 40.78 crore and Rs 40 crore respectively while existing backers Chiratae Ventures and JSR Active Innovation Fund participated in the pre-series D round with Rs 24.47 crore and Rs 8.16 crore.

The Series D round seems to be an ongoing one and CropIn is likely to raise more money in the coming weeks. Founded in 2010, CropIn’s flagship product Cropin Cloud provides data and intelligence to increase farming efficiency, scale productivity and manage risk.  

Following the investment, Impact Assets holds an 18.- 20 per cent stake in CropIn whereas Google commands 5.46 per cent. Chiratae Ventures and JSR Active Innovation Fund own 6.78 per cent and 1.11 per cent stake respectively.
